Where to Use with Caution: Small Sizes and Complex Backdrops

However, there are scenarios where Illustration Christmas Design 224 might not perform as well. At smaller sizes, the intricate details can become lost, making it less effective for use on stickers or as part of a crowded layout. In complex backgrounds, the design may struggle to stand out, so it’s best used in simpler, more minimal compositions.

For projects requiring clean visual hierarchy, such as corporate materials or minimalist branding, this illustration might be too ornate. It’s important to consider how it interacts with other design elements and whether it enhances or detracts from the overall message.

Practical Designer Notes for Commercial Use

Before using Illustration Christmas Design 224 for a client project, I recommend checking the file formats and ensuring they meet the project requirements. If it includes PNG transparency, verify that it’s properly applied for print-on-demand or digital assets. SVG files are ideal for editable vector work, especially for Cricut projects or web design.

It’s also essential to review the commercial license terms to confirm that the asset can be used for business purposes. Testing the design on real mockups and print samples will give a better idea of how it performs in different contexts. Comparing it with various font styles—serif, sans serif, script, and display—can help determine its versatility in different design applications.
